Divergent is a technology company that has built and commercialized the Divergent Adaptive Production System (DAPS), a machine learning–driven factory system for engineering, additive manufacturing, and flexible assembly of complex vehicle structures. Divergent is a qualified Tier 1 supplier to global automotive OEMs and is expanding to support mission-critical needs in Aerospace and Defense. The Role
  • Process Improvement and Defect Reduction
    • Lead initiatives to improve process efficiency and reduce defects by analyzing quality and production data to identify trends, root causes, and improvement opportunities.
    • Implement robust process controls and standardize inspection procedures to enhance consistency, prevent recurring quality issues, and improve first-pass yield.
  • Inspection Effectiveness and Quality Controls
    • Optimize inspection strategies by leveraging advanced tools and techniques, including CMM programming, to balance precision with efficiency.
    • Establish and maintain inspection criteria and acceptance standards aligned with customer requirements and industry best practices.
    • Ensure inspection methods meet capability requirements through studies like Gage R&R and Cpk analyses.
  • Customer Engagement and Quality Deliverables
    • Quality liaison for customers, managing audits, addressing quality concerns, and ensuring timely resolution of issues.
    • Prepare and deliver required quality documentation, including PPAP, FAIR, and other customer-specific deliverables, while facilitating customer reviews and audits.
    • Collaborate with customers to clarify quality requirements and maintain alignment on deliverables and expectations.
  • Nonconformance and Corrective Actions
    • Manage nonconformance activities, including root cause analysis, corrective/preventive actions, and MRB processes.
    • Track and analyze nonconformance trends to drive targeted quality improvements and reduce defect recurrence.
  • Data Analysis and Reporting
    • Monitor KPIs (e.g., yield, defect rates, on-time delivery) to identify improvement areas.
    • Develop dashboards and reports to provide real-time visibility into quality performance and share actionable insights with stakeholders.
  • Quality Planning and Deployment
    • Develop and implement scalable quality control plans and deploy new inspection technologies to align with company objectives and customer expectations.
    • Support process validation for new or modified manufacturing processes, ensuring readiness and compliance.
  • Cross-functional Collaboration and Leadership
    •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to integrate quality requirements into product and process development and support new product introductions (NPI).
    • Mentor quality team members on best practices for inspection, data analysis, and process control while driving cross-functional problem-solving initiatives.
